Output 8e78268fe3f56a3aa4b566dba2ad4eaca94974f9cc14d6ecce32fe08e825781c:5

value
1291664
script pubkey
OP_0 OP_PUSHBYTES_20 a744860bf3411378ac36effb428cdd63ddc78cb5
address
bc1q5azgvzlngyfh3tpkala59rxav0wu0r94ekqe75
transaction
8e78268fe3f56a3aa4b566dba2ad4eaca94974f9cc14d6ecce32fe08e825781c
spent
true